What Does WRMK Do?
Watermark Lodging Trust, Inc. (WRMK), formerly known as CWI 2, is a self-managed, publicly owned, non-traded real estate investment trust (REIT). The company's core business revolves around investing in, managing, and enhancing the value of lodging and lodging-related properties throughout the United States. WRMK operates with a focus on strategic asset management and aims to optimize the performance of its portfolio through various operational and capital improvements. The company's investment strategy targets a diverse range of lodging properties, including full-service hotels, select-service hotels, and extended-stay hotels. WRMK seeks to identify opportunities where it can leverage its expertise to improve property performance, increase revenue, and enhance overall asset value. The company's management team has extensive experience in the hospitality industry, providing them with a deep understanding of market dynamics and operational best practices. WRMK's approach involves actively managing its properties, implementing revenue management strategies, and executing targeted capital improvements to maintain competitiveness and attract guests. WRMK's portfolio includes properties located in various markets across the United States, catering to both business and leisure travelers. The company's focus on value enhancement extends to all aspects of property management, from guest services and amenities to operational efficiency and cost control. As a non-traded REIT, WRMK offers investors exposure to the lodging sector without the daily liquidity of publicly traded stocks. However, this structure also presents unique considerations for investors, particularly regarding liquidity and valuation.

ROE -13%Key Financial Metrics
Return on equity for Watermark Lodging Trust, Inc. stands at -12.5%, a gauge of how efficiently it converts shareholder capital into profit. Return on assets is -2.8%, showing how much profit it generates from its asset base. Its free cash flow yield is -1.2%, a gauge of the cash the business throws off relative to its market value. A current ratio of 2.26 indicates the company holds enough short-term assets to cover its near-term obligations. Its earnings yield is -7.6%, the inverse of the P/E and a quick read on earnings relative to price.
F-Score 6/9Financial Health
Watermark Lodging Trust, Inc.'s Piotroski F-Score is 6/9, a 9-point checklist of profitability, leverage and efficiency — a middling fundamental profile. Its Altman Z-Score of 0.63 places it in the distress zone, a signal of elevated financial risk.
Net sellingInsider Activity
The most recent 12 insider filings for Watermark Lodging Trust, Inc. break down as 9 sales and 3 purchases. On net that is roughly 2.5M shares disposed (about $21.1M), a signal worth weighing alongside the fundamentals.

WRMK OTC Market Information
The OTC Other tier represents the lowest tier of the OTC market, indicating that Watermark Lodging Trust, Inc. may not meet the minimum financial standards or reporting requirements of higher tiers like OTCQX or OTCQB. Companies in this tier may have limited information available to investors, and trading volume can be sporadic. Unlike NYSE or NASDAQ-listed companies, firms on the OTC Other tier face fewer regulatory requirements, leading to increased risks for investors due to potential lack of transparency and oversight.
